On March 25, big changes in college basketball coaching, North Carolina fired Hubert Davis after five seasons and back-to-back first-round NCAA tournament losses. Meanwhile, Syracuse tapped program legend Jerry McNamara as his new head coach, bringing back a key figure from their 2003 national, title team. In soccer, French star Antoine Griezmann is leaving Atlético Madrid this summer for a two-year deal with MLS side Orlando City. Over in basketball, Arkansas freshman Darius Ackov Jr. signed with Reebok, becoming the first NCAA men's player to get a signature shoe from A, major brand while still in school. Reactions are mixed on some NBA issues. The player's union criticized the Milwaukee Bucks for wanting to rest Giannis Antaito, own Bo, the rest of the season, and pushed to scrap the 65-game rule after Detroit's Cade Cunningham got hurt. In MLB, the Chicago Cubs are wrapping up a six-year, $115 million extension for Outfielder

Pete Crow Armstrong after his breakout year. Ten his standout Janik Sinner stretched his master's 1,000 streak to 28 straight sets, one with a Miami open quarter-final win. Michael Sifrin dominated Slalom with nine wins and 10 races, nearing a record tying sixth overall World Cup title. Tech Golf League's Los Angeles Golf Club swept to the championship and a $9 million prize. As MLB opening day kicks off tonight with the Giants hosting the Yankees on Netflix at 805 Eastern, Eyes are on Shohei Otani's Dodgers, chasing a third straight title and his third MVP.
